Reporting at Reporting Centre
All of those candidates who have been allotted seats have to report at their designated reporting centres for verification of documents. All of the required original documents have to be produced by the candidates in the reporting centres. If the candidates do not attend or qualify the document verification process, then their admission may get cancelled. The candidates should remember that that those who are allotted into NIT, IIEST, IIIT or other GFTIs will have to report only at the reporting centres of the same.
List of Documents Required for Verification
The candidates will have to report at their designated reporting centre with the following original documents along with a set of photocopies which will be retained by the admission committee. The original documents will be returned to the candidates.
